ConsoleKit: add -devel subpkg; fixed cross build; enable polkit.

This commit is contained in:
Juan RP 2014-07-28 08:27:11 +02:00
parent 39174f7cb0
commit 819e4bdf18
2 changed files with 19 additions and 7 deletions

1
srcpkgs/ConsoleKit-devel Symbolic link
View File

@ -0,0 +1 @@
ConsoleKit

View File

@ -1,17 +1,28 @@
# Template file for 'gnome-calculator'
pkgname=ConsoleKit
version=0.4.6
revision=1
revision=2
build_style=gnu-configure
hostmakedepends="pkg-config dbus-glib-devel glib-devel libX11-devel pam-devel"
hostmakedepends="automake libtool pkg-config glib-devel"
makedepends="polkit-devel dbus-glib-devel glib-devel libX11-devel pam-devel"
short_desc="A framework for defining and tracking users, login sessions, and seats"
maintainer="Enno Boland <eb@s01.de>"
homepage="http://www.freedesktop.org/wiki/Software/ConsoleKit"
license="GPL"
distfiles="http://www.freedesktop.org/software/ConsoleKit/dist/${pkgname}-${version}.tar.xz"
checksum=b41d17e06f80059589fbeefe96ad07bcc564c49e65516da1caf975146475565c
configure_args=" --sysconfdir=/etc \
--localstatedir=/var \
--libexecdir=/usr/libexec \
--with-pam-module-dir=/usr/lib/security \
--enable-pam-module"
configure_args="--with-pam-module-dir=/usr/lib/security --enable-pam-module"
pre_configure() {
autoreconf -fi
}
ConsoleKit-devel_package() {
short_desc+=" - development files"
depends="${sourcepkg}>=${version}_${revision}"
pkg_install() {
vmove usr/include
vmove usr/lib/*.so
vmove usr/lib/pkgconfig
}
}